
然而,在使用MySQL的过程中,开发者们经常会遇到各种术语和关键字,这些术语和关键字对于数据库操作至关重要
其中,“CODE”一词在编程和数据库语境中频繁出现,但它是否真的是MySQL的关键字呢?本文将从多个角度进行深入探讨,以期给出一个清晰且有说服力的答案
一、MySQL关键字的定义与作用 在讨论“CODE”是否为MySQL关键字之前,我们首先需要明确什么是MySQL关键字
MySQL关键字是指在MySQL数据库中具有特定含义的保留字,它们通常用于SQL语句中,以执行特定的操作或定义数据库对象的属性
这些关键字包括但不限于数据定义语言(DDL)中的`CREATE`、`ALTER`、`DROP`,数据操作语言(DML)中的`SELECT`、`INSERT`、`UPDATE`、`DELETE`,以及数据控制语言(DCL)中的`GRANT`、`REVOKE`等
此外,还有一些用于特定功能的关键字,如`JOIN`、`ORDER BY`、`GROUP BY`等
关键字在SQL语句中的正确使用是确保数据库操作正确执行的基础
如果错误地使用或覆盖了关键字,可能会导致SQL语句执行失败,甚至引发数据库错误
因此,了解并正确运用MySQL关键字是每位数据库开发者必备的技能
二、“CODE”在编程与数据库中的普遍意义 “CODE”一词在编程和数据库领域具有广泛的意义
它通常指的是代码,即程序员编写的指令集合,用于实现特定的功能或逻辑
在软件开发过程中,代码是连接设计思想与实际应用的桥梁,是软件产品的核心组成部分
在数据库领域,虽然“CODE”不是MySQL等数据库系统的内置关键字,但它经常被用作字段名、表名或数据库名的一部分,以存储或标识与编码相关的信息,如产品代码、错误代码、国家代码等
三、“CODE”在MySQL中的使用情况 在MySQL中,“CODE”本身并不是一个保留关键字
这意味着开发者可以自由地将“CODE”用作标识符(如表名、列名等),而不会引起语法错误
然而,尽管“CODE”不是关键字,但在实际开发中仍需谨慎使用,以避免与未来版本的MySQL关键字冲突,或是与特定SQL模式(如ANSI SQL模式)下的保留字冲突
为了避免潜在的命名冲突,MySQL提供了一些命名约定和最佳实践
例如,使用下划线分隔的命名风格(如`product_code`),或是采用前缀(如`tbl_`表示表,`col_`表示列),可以增加标识符的独特性和可读性
此外,定期查阅MySQL官方文档中关于关键字的最新列表,也是保持代码兼容性和避免冲突的好习惯
四、MySQL关键字列表的更新与维护 MySQL关键字列表并非一成不变
随着MySQL版本的更新,新的关键字可能会被引入,而一些旧的关键字可能会被弃用或重新定义
因此,开发者需要关注MySQL官方文档的更新,以确保自己的代码与当前版本的MySQL兼容
MySQL官方文档通常会提供关键字的完整列表,以及关于关键字使用注意事项的详细说明
此外,MySQL还提供了一些工具和功能,帮助开发者管理和维护数据库对象
例如,使用`SHOW KEYWORDS;`命令可以列出当前MySQL版本中定义的所有关键字
这一功能对于开发者来说非常实用,因为它允许开发者快速验证某个词是否为关键字,从而避免潜在的命名冲突
五、关键字与非关键字的区分与重要性 区分关键字与非关键字对于数据库开发至关重要
关键字是SQL语言的核心组成部分,它们定义了数据库操作的基本语法和结构
而非关键字,如“CODE”,虽然可以灵活使用,但也需要遵循一定的命名规则和最佳实践,以确保代码的可读性、可维护性和兼容性
在实际开发中,了解并正确运用关键字可以显著提高数据库操作的效率和准确性
同时,对于非关键字的使用,开发者也应保持谨慎态度,避免因为命名不当而导致的潜在问题
通过遵循最佳实践和定期查阅官方文档,开发者可以确保自己的数据库代码始终与MySQL的最新版本保持同步
六、结论 综上所述,“CODE”并非MySQL的关键字
它作为一个普通的词汇,在编程和数据库领域具有广泛的应用和意义
然而,在MySQL数据库的开发过程中,开发者仍然需要谨慎对待“CODE”等非关键字的命名和使用,以避免潜在的命名冲突和兼容性问题
通过了解MySQL关键字的定义与作用、遵循命名约定和最佳实践、以及定期查阅官方文档,开发者可以确保自己的数据库代码既高效又可靠
最终,无论是关键字还是非关键字,“CODE”在数据库开发中的角色都不可忽视
它既是连接数据库与应用程序的桥梁,也是实现复杂逻辑和功能的关键
因此,对于每一位数据库开发者来说,深入理解“CODE”及其与MySQL关键字的关系,都是提升数据库开发技能、构建高质量数据库应用的重要途径
MySQL主库:重启Dump线程全攻略
code:是否为MySQL关键字解析
MySQL是否支持逻辑编程解析
MySQL联合索引基数优化指南
MySQL高效统计数据库Schema中记录数的技巧
确保MySQL备份完整性的秘诀
MySQL:探索最短数据类型优化存储
MySQL主库:重启Dump线程全攻略
MySQL是否支持逻辑编程解析
MySQL联合索引基数优化指南
MySQL高效统计数据库Schema中记录数的技巧
确保MySQL备份完整性的秘诀
MySQL:探索最短数据类型优化存储
CSV数据导入MySQL指南
打造高效MySQL工具,数据库管理新利器
MySQL建表实操教程:轻松上手
MySQL与SQL:数据库管理必备技能
解决之道:为何配置MySQL数据源一测试就卡死?
MySQL技巧:轻松改变数据排序顺序